ALFALFA COUNTY, CO – An earthquake just after 6:30p.m. on Monday was centered in northwest Oklahoma, four miles northeast of Cherokee and just over 100 miles southwest of Wichita.

It measured a magnitude 3.7, according to the U.S. Geological Survey and was felt in much of southern of Kansas.

There are no injuries or damage reported.

In addition, three other quakes measuring 3.2 in Logan County, Oklahoma and quakes measuring 2.7 and 2.8 in Pawnee County were recorded on Monday.
